About Job Profile

Project Management/Coordination

This is a diverse role to contribute to the day to day running of the Pygmy Hog Conservation Programme. The post holder will need to have an interest and passion for conservation, strong organizational and communication skills, as well as experience in coordinating team members. The role holder will help in coordinating programme operations and staff to achieve the conservation outcomes of the Pygmy Hog Conservation Programme.

The role holder’s duties will include supporting the day to day running of the programme: administrative tasks for the programme (overseeing team logistics, procurement), financial administration (managing staff accounts and supporting documents, data entry and monitoring of grant budgets) , supporting grant management (compiling reports from team leaders, compiling data to monitor spend against budget, tracking report deadlines ) ; basic office management (including online file

storage). The post holder they may be required to feed in to fundraising efforts such as writing of grant proposals and input into the development of rewilding plans for Assam and Monitoring and Evaluation of the programme.

About Organisation

Aaranyak is a registered society working in the field of biodiversity conservation in North East India since 1989. Its strength lies in applied research in biological and social field and its thrust area of work is the North Eastern India and Eastern Himalayas.

It is recognized by the Government of India as a Scientific and Industrial Research Organization (SIRO)
